AI-friendly summary · Ipamorelin
Originally developed by Novo Nordisk for short bowel syndrome and post-operative ileus indications. Phase 2 safety and pharmacology data exist. No marketing authorisation in any jurisdiction. Most contemporary literature is preclinical animal work.
Mechanism of action
How Ipamorelin works
Synthetic pentapeptide ghrelin mimetic acting at the GHSR-1a (growth hormone secretagogue receptor). Stimulates pulsatile endogenous GH release from the anterior pituitary without significant cortisol, prolactin or aldosterone effects in published preclinical work.

Registered clinical trials
As of 2026-07-13, Ipamorelin has 2 interventional trials listed on ClinicalTrials.gov and the ISRCTN registry. Registration means a study is planned, running or completed. It is not evidence of efficacy, and a listing is not an endorsement.
| Study | Phase | Status | Location | Registry |
|---|---|---|---|---|
| Safety and Efficacy of Ipamorelin Compared to Placebo for the Recovery of Gastrointestinal Function NCT01280344 | Phase 2 | Completed | United States | ClinicalTrials.gov |
| Safety and Efficacy of Ipamorelin for Management of Post-Operative Ileus NCT00672074 | Phase 2 | Completed | United States | ClinicalTrials.gov |

UK regulatory status
Plain-English summary of where Ipamorelin sits under the four UK and international frameworks that govern peptide supply. Editorial commentary, not legal advice.
- Misuse of Drugs Act 1971: Not controlled under the Misuse of Drugs Act 1971.
- Psychoactive Substances Act 2016: Not scheduled under the Psychoactive Substances Act 2016.
- MHRA medicines classification: No UK marketing authorisation as a medicine.
- WADA Prohibited List: WADA Prohibited List S2 (peptide hormones, growth factors), prohibited at all times.

Risks and unknowns
What the literature does not yet show about Ipamorelin
Known concerns
- The published work on Ipamorelin is preclinical. Findings in rodent or in vitro models do not establish that the same thing happens in people, and the step from an animal model to a human outcome is where most candidate compounds fail.
- 2 registered interventional trials exist for Ipamorelin, none currently recruiting. Registered trials can be completed, suspended or terminated without ever publishing.
- Ipamorelin holds no UK marketing authorisation, so nothing you can buy has been assessed by a regulator, released by batch, or dispensed by an accountable pharmacy. Purity, dose accuracy and sterility rest entirely on the seller's own documentation.
- Ipamorelin appears on the WADA Prohibited List. For anyone subject to testing under UK Anti-Doping or an international federation, use is a violation, and detection windows for peptide metabolites extend well beyond the period of use.
Open questions in the literature
- Human pharmacokinetics for Ipamorelin have not been formally characterised, so how much reaches circulation, for how long, and what the body does with it are open questions.
- Interactions between Ipamorelin and prescribed medicines are not systematically studied, which matters most for anyone already on treatment for a long-term condition.
Regulatory note
No UK marketing authorisation as a medicine. Prohibited at all times under WADA S2 (peptide hormones, growth factors). The moment a UK seller or commentator makes a therapeutic claim, MHRA can treat the product as an unlicensed medicinal product.
